About Elizabeth Wallace

Elizabeth Wallace is a scholar working on Atmospheric Science, Earth-Surface Processes and Global and Planetary Change, having authored 17 papers that have together received 261 indexed citations. Recurring topics across this work include Tropical and Extratropical Cyclones Research (15 papers), Climate variability and models (7 papers) and Coastal wetland ecosystem dynamics (6 papers). The work is most often cited by research in Atmospheric Science (225 citations), Earth-Surface Processes (61 citations) and Global and Planetary Change (123 citations). Elizabeth Wallace has collaborated with scholars based in United States, Mexico and Australia. Frequent co-authors include Jeffrey P. Donnelly, Peter J. van Hengstum, Richard M. Sullivan, Nancy A. Albury, Kerry Emanuel, Dana MacDonald, Andrea D. Hawkes, Sloan Coats, Michael Toomey and Jonathan D. Woodruff. Their work appears in journals such as Nature Communications, SHILAP Revista de lepidopterología and Scientific Reports.
